What is Sales Operations? Sales operations refers to the unit, role, activities and processes within a sales organization that support, enable, and drive front line sales teams to sell better, faster, and more efficiently. But perhaps more than anything else, sales operations brings a system to selling.

RevOps vs. Sales Ops – What’s the Difference?

Sales Hacker

The focus for Sales Operations (Sales Ops) is to support and enable sales reps to do their job effectively. This team brings a system to selling to the sales floor by providing clear sales processes, automating time consuming tasks, and deploying and upholding a sales methodology.
